Everyone likes being pardoned for their sins, but who has the time to go to a church and sit down with a priest to do it? Well, the Catholic church has, assumedly in an attempt to get back some of those kids they scared off, approved a new iPhone app that helps Catholics through the process of absolution.

The app, Confession: A Roman Catholic app, is the first ever to be officially sanctioned by a church authority. The creators, Little iApps, said,

Taking to heart Pope Benedict XVI's message from last years' World Communications Address, our goal with this project is to offer a digital application that is truly 'new media at the service of the word... Our desire is to invite Catholics to engage in their faith through digital technology.

Of course, an app designed to bring people to the faith will be an outreach ministry, right? Wrong. It sells for $1.99 in the iTunes App Store. At least paying for salvation here is cheaper than a Papal Blessing.
